
U.S. Strikes Expand Into Northern Iran, Blockade Enforcement Hits Strait of Hormuz
On July 16, 2026, the U.S. extended its military campaign against Iran into the country's north and disabled a vessel attempting to run a blockade in the Strait of Hormuz, per Britannica. The strikes follow consecutive nights of attacks on Iran's coastal defenses and missile sites since July 14, after a June diplomatic agreement collapsed. Iran warned it would target regional infrastructure if strikes continued.
